The Income Tax Department officers had gone to Vadra’s residence to record his statement under the provisions of the Prohibition of Benami Property Transactions Act. The investigation is on-going relating to charges of possession of undisclosed assets in the United Kingdom.

Apart from this, Enforcement Directorate is also probing Robert Vadra under the provisions of Prevention of Money Laundering Act, on allegations of money laundering in the purchase of a London-based property at 12, Bryanston Square, worth GBP 1.9 million. In light of these irregularities, Vadra is currently out on anticipatory bail.
